Distribution Gulf of Mexico: USA, Florida, Appalachicola. Only known from the type locality. [details]

Etymology The specific epithet brevicirrata refers to the short length of the cirrostyles, "(...) when compared to the tentacular cirrus, and (...) about equal to one half the body width". [details]
